Senior Charley Meyer had full scholarship offers from Eastern Michigan, James Madison, Navy, Richmond and William & Mary.  The guaranteed money would've been nice, but he wanted to go to Virginia Tech, which could only offer a recruited walk-on spot to the 6'2", 205-pound wide receiver prospect.  The Benedictine (Richmond, VA) standout went with his heart and committed to the Hokies, and he hopes to take advantage of an opportunity to earn a scholarship after his freshman season.

"After my first year, [the Virginia Tech coaches] will let me know if I've earned a scholarship or not," Meyer said.  "That's one of the things they promised me.  I really like that, because I feel I can go in there and show them what I can do."
